Onion, Orange and Olive Salad with Tuna

Ingredients
- 4 navel oranges, peeled and cut crosswise into thin slices
- 1/2 cup thinly sliced onion
- 1 6oz can albacore tuna in water, drained
- 1/4 cup sliced ripe olives
- 2 Tbsp white wine vinegar
- 2 Tbsp orange juice
- 1 Tbsp extra-virgin olive oil
- 1/4 tsp cumin seeds
- 1/8 tsp crushed red pepper
- 1 garlic clove, crushed
Preparation
Arrange orange and onion slices on a serving platter and top with tuna and olive slices. Combine the vinegar and remaining ingredients in a small bowl and stir with a whisk until well blended. Drizzle vinegar mixture over salad.
Nutritional information
Makes 6 servings, each having 114 calories, 3.7g fat and 8.6g protein.
